ICC Women Under-19 Twenty20 World Cup in Kuala Lumpur on January 20, 2025: Nigeria women stun New Zealand women
Nigeria’s Lucky Piety shines in the clash against New Zealand in the Women Under-19 T20 World Cup in Kuala Lumpur on January 20, 2025. Photo: X/@cricket_nigeria Debutants Nigeria scripted the unimaginable as they stunned a formidable New Zealand by two runs for a historic win in a rain-interrupted low-scoring thriller of the ICC Women’s U-19…

